What value of z makes the following equation true?

−3z+3=35

Respuesta :

mhanifa
mhanifa mhanifa
  • 15-11-2020

Answer:

  • -10 2/3

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

  • −3z+3=35

Solving for z:

  • -3z = 35 - 3
  • -3z = 32
  • z = 32/-3
  • z = -10 2/3
